Economic Analysis and Anti-corruption Policies
2019Until the emergence of globalised online betting, a standard economic analysis of sport corruption was relying on Gary Becker’s economics of crime. This model, presented in this chapter, assumes that anyone makes a cost-benefit analysis of a corrupt action before starting it up.

Botswana’s Political Leadership and Anti-Corruption Policy
The Korea Association for Corruption StudiesBotswana is a rare example in Africa, known for its low levels of corruption and transparent governance. This is not a mere coincidence but the result of ethical political leadership and the establishment of solid institutional foundations.
